Transaction 221c139a15b4f11d2453e1d3930cfd433a0e6519e4d6e1e364e63579180ad296

1 Input
2 Outputs
  • 221c139a15b4f11d2453e1d3930cfd433a0e6519e4d6e1e364e63579180ad296:0
  • value  194907
    address  31kMyNVsTCBWcZvYkezgBUcg4CqjLdFUEc
  • 221c139a15b4f11d2453e1d3930cfd433a0e6519e4d6e1e364e63579180ad296:1
  • value  15479308
    address  1MUvGRjCGrrGUqi6TTRyU8F9Vrjdgg2d7M